Unitus Ventures Invests in DriveU, India’s First and Fastest Growing On-Demand, Private Driver Service

Written by Capria Admin
February 29, 2016

DriveU plans to accelerate its market presence and disrupt the way people “drive”

29 February, 2016. Bangalore, India: Unitus Ventures, India’s most active seed fund supporting startups innovating for the masses, announced its investment in DriveU, a firm that aggregates on-demand drivers for private car owners in India.

If Uber and Ola have changed the way people travel in urban India, there has been another creeping gap – that of utilization of privately owned vehicles in the country that has largely remained unaddressed. According to recent reports, there are more than 15 lakhs (1.5 million) private cars in Bengaluru, and 30% of the car owners are seeking drivers. And that’s just in Bangalore! DriveU, founded in 2015 by Ramprasad “Rahm” Shastry, Ashok Shastry and Amulmeet Singh, intends to revolutionize the self-driving habit in the country by addressing the Indian population that owns cars but is forced to choose alternative modes of conveyance to save themselves the hassle of driving and parking in the city.

DriveU CEO, Rahm Shastry says, “Imagine not needing a car, because you already have your own – but just a reliable, background-verified, on-demand driver, for your weekday commute, shopping and running errands, airport runs and business meetings, shuttling children or aged parents, outstation trips or simply for attending social events such as dining, concerts, weddings, parties, and bar pickups. That’s the gap being addressed by DriveU.”

With DriveU, a customer can hire a part-time driver-on-demand at an affordable cost. The team ensures seamless user experience by implementing the best practices in technology, driver verification, training methods and on-road commute experience. Customer safety is of utmost importance to DriveU and they follow stringent policies to get the drivers verified by police and RTO before registering them on the system.

How does it work?

A customer can book a driver using the DriveU app or on its website. The app can be downloaded from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store. With the help of the app, one can book the nearest available DriveU driver and can also track while the driver is on his way to the customer’s pickup location.  Once a booking is confirmed, all the necessary information such as driver’s name, picture, rating, phone number, location, distance from customer’s pick up point and estimated time of arrival is provided.

The hallmark of DriveU business is a simple, transparent, pay-as-you-go, fare of Rs 99/- per hour. There is no surge pricing ‘feature’ on the DriveU app; hence chances of getting fleeced with peak-hour pricing is another hassle avoided.

DriveU commenced its operations in July 2015 and is currently offering services across 4 cities – Bangalore, Chennai, Mumbai and most recently in Delhi. As of January 2016, DriveU has served over 15,000 trips to over 6,000 customers, of which over 60% are women.

Team profile

Picture1

Ramprasad “Rahm” Shastry, Dog-Lover & CEO: Rahm is a seasoned entrepreneur and investor from Silicon Valley. He was the first angel investor at TaxiForSure. After graduating from NITK, Surathkal he lived in the US for the past 35 years. He has successfully founded, and exited several technology-based companies over this time. Rahm returned to India in 2015 to found and run DriveU as its CEO.

Ashok Shastry, Dog-Lover & COO: Ashok graduated from California State University in Hayward, CA with a B.S in Business & Economics in 2013. Prior to DriveU, he worked at TaxiForSure in marketing and operational roles and this is the first startup that he has co-founded.

Amulmeet Singh, Dog-Lover & CPO: He was previously at FreeCharge, Redbus and ZipDial. This is the first startup he has co-founded.

About Unitus Ventures

Unitus Ventures is the leading venture seed fund supporting startups innovating for the masses in India. Unitus invests in healthcare, education, mobile & consumer, retail & e-commerce, financial services and agriculture sectors. Founded in 2012, Unitus Ventures is part of the Unitus Group, a premier financial services group operating in India and other emerging markets since 2000. Unitus Ventures is based in Bangalore and Seattle, and is a member of the Capria Network.
